The Lahore agreement was signed in February 1999 by former PM Nawaz Sharif and Atal Bihari Vajpayee after the summit in the Pakistani city. Shortly after, the Pakistani Army infiltrated on Kargil. After two months of violent confrontation, the war came to an end on July 26, 1999

Nawaz Sharif is a Pakistani businessman, politician, and three-time prime minister (1990–93, 1997–99, 2013–17). He was ousted in a military coup during his second term and went into exile. He returned to Pakistan in 2007 and became prime minister for a third time in 2013. Corruption charges forced his resignation in 2017.
